How to get work pwermit in Marshall Islands
Job Offer: Secure a job offer from a registered employer in the Marshall Islands. The employer must show they have tried to hire a Marshallese citizen for the role but were unsuccessful. Employer Initiates Work Permit: The employer applies for a work permit from the Marshall Islands Ministry of Foreign Affairs and Immigration, demonstrating the need for a foreign worker. Documentation Required (usually by both employer and applicant): Completed work permit application form Valid passport (at least 6 months validity) Job offer/contract from employer Educational and professional certificates Police clearance certificate from India and any other recent country of residence Medical exam report Evidence of employer's recruitment efforts (such as job ads) Employer's business registration documents Passport-sized photographsApplication Submission: Employer submits the application and documents to the relevant authority.Assessment: Authorities check labor market needs and qualifications.Approval/Issuance: If approved, you receive a work permit. If rejected, reasons are provided.Work Visa Application: After the permit is approved, you apply for a work visa at the nearest Marshall Islands embassy or consulate using your work permit, passport, forms, and documents.Processing Time: Usually takes 4-8 weeks.Fees: Work permit fees range from USD 100-500; visa fees are separate and depend on type/nationality. Important: A tourist or business visa does not allow work. The work visa is mandatory for employment.
